The phone software itself contains a data usage tracking app.

 

It can only measure device-side, not network-side, so it's inherently inaccurate. Still fairly accurate for the most part, certainly accurate enough to provide good rough estimates of overall data consumption.

 

These apps usually measure "monthly" date ranges which are completely out of sync with PM's 30-day plan cycles - they often require manual attention (counter reset) every time the plan data refreshes, or they require some day-to-day math to work out which data usages applied to which billing cycle.

 

Better data usage apps can always be installed if the one built into the phone software is too gutless.

 

Adding up all the little fractions with great precision shouldn't be necessary to determine roughly how many Gigabytes your "monthly" usage tends to approach. Unless you already tend to approach the provision limits each month, and this would suggest your plan is already "right-sized" for your needs.

@meveraert  The quick answer is no, or at least not that I have found.

 

The only source of historical data used is under the View My Usage selection below  Change Plan.   And calculating it there is a laborious process of going screen by screen through a particular period especially if there's alot of phone and data usage. 

 

It is unfortunate there's no reference screen to view it historically as a stand-alone number.

The usage only goes back 3 months or so. Not a lot to go on to get the best sense of what you generally use.

You can select/copy each page and then paste it into your favourite spreadsheet program. Then you can sort and fiddle with your data however you like.

 

You could also step down in plan and see if you hit the max. Then step down again. etc. I suggest getting the plan that covers your usual use and then having data add-ons on hand for those few times you might run out before the end of your term. The add-ons stay around until fully used. Each renewal goes back to using the plan data.

There are a few quick and easy ways for you to track how much data you use.

 

1. Public Mobile My Account

You can easily view your usage in your Public Mobile Self Serve account by clicking on the Plan and Add-Ons tab, then on Add-On Usage. Here, you will find a summary of your data usage for the current billing cycle.  You can also conveniently select Usage History for a daily, weekly or monthly summary view.

Don’t have a Public Mobile My Account yet? No worries, you can register here.

2. Data Usage Notifications

Public Mobile will notify you via text message when you're close to using all of the data included in your rate plan.  Data notifications indicate how much of your included plan data you have used, so you know when you’re approaching your limit. The default data notifications are set at 75%, 95% and 100% consumption of your data allotments.

Managing your data usage

Now that you know how to track your data usage, we want to share some tips and tricks for managing features and applications.

 

1. Autoplay

Many of the most commonly used applications like Facebook, Instagram, Twitter & YouTube offer a neat feature called Autoplay. While using this app, the Autoplay feature will preload and play videos automatically in your “news” feed automatically as you progress through it.

 

While this is great for quickly watching videos, it can also consume a lot of data. (Did you know that watching a video over your mobile data varies from 0.21 Mbps (Megabytes per seconds) to 5.2 Mbps depending on its quality?)

 

If you’re finding that you’re going through your data really quickly or know that you’ve almost used your entire allotted amount, setting your Autoplay to work using Wi-Fi only or disabling it may be a good option for you. Learn how to below.

Other Applications

Other applications like video games, weather, music streaming can consume a lot of data. The good news is that most smartphones will give you the ability to restrict background data for each application that you use on a daily basis.
